Jõeääre
Jõeääre is a locality in Russalu küla, Märjamaa Parish, Rapla County. Jõeääre is situated nearby to the hamlet Russalu, as well as near the locality Väljataguse.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Lehetu is a village in Saue Parish, Harju County in northern Estonia. Prior to the administrative reform of Estonian local governments in 2017, the village belonged to Nissi Parish. Lehetu is situated 7 km northwest of Jõeääre.
